Cabin foundation pouring services involve the process of creating a solid concrete base to support a cabin or similar structure. This work typically includes preparing the site, setting forms to shape the foundation, and pouring concrete to establish a stable and level base. Skilled contractors ensure that the foundation is properly reinforced and cured, providing a durable platform that can withstand the weight of the cabin and the forces of nature over time. Proper foundation pouring is essential for ensuring the long-term stability and safety of the structure, especially in areas with varying soil conditions or moisture levels.
One of the primary problems foundation pouring helps address is uneven or unstable ground. When building a cabin on land with shifting soil, poor drainage, or inconsistent terrain, a properly poured foundation can prevent settling, cracking, or structural failure. It also helps mitigate issues caused by moisture infiltration, which can weaken the integrity of the structure and lead to costly repairs down the line. By establishing a strong, level base, foundation pouring contributes to the overall safety and longevity of the property, making it a crucial step in the construction or renovation process.

The overview below groups typical Cabin Foundation Pouring proj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in North Charleston, SC.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or cabin foundation pouring projects usually range from $250-$600. Many routine jobs fall within this middle range, covering small repairs or localized sections. Fewer projects extend into higher cost tiers.
Standard Foundation Pouring - For standard-sized cabin foundations, local contractors often charge between $1,200-$3,500. This range accounts for most common projects and includes materials and labor for typical home sizes in North Charleston, SC.
Larger, Complex Projects - More extensive foundation pours, such as for larger cabins or those requiring additional reinforcement, can cost between $4,000-$8,000. These projects are less common but may be necessary for custom or multi-story structures.
Full Replacement - Complete foundation replacement for a cabin often ranges from $10,000-$20,000 or more, depending on size and site conditions. Such projects are less frequent and tend to involve significant planning and site work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is involved in pouring a cabin foundation? Pouring a cabin foundation typically includes site preparation, setting forms, pouring concrete, and ensuring proper curing. Experienced contractors handle these steps to ensure a stable base for the cabin.
Why should I hire professionals for cabin foundation pouring? Professional service providers have the expertise to ensure the foundation is properly poured and set, reducing the risk of future structural issues and ensuring compliance with local building standards.
What types of foundations are suitable for cabins? Common foundation types for cabins include concrete slabs, pier and beam, and stem wall foundations. Local contractors can recommend the best option based on site conditions and cabin design.
Are there specific site conditions that affect foundation pouring? Yes, factors such as soil type, drainage, and slope can impact foundation work. Local service providers assess these conditions to plan and execute the pouring process effectively.
